This is a single center, randomized,single blind study to investigate the effectiveness of enhanced recovery regimen (ERAS) in patients undergoing Video-assisted Mediastinal Surgery. And we also going to compare the effectiveness of ERAS with that of traditional regimen in these patients.
Full description
Compare to traditional measures, the ERAS protocal mainly includes:Good preoperative visit, shorten the fast time, minimumal invasive surgery procedures, fewer opioids and early movements after surgery. These items have been successfully used in colon cancer surgery, and we thus plan to investigate the effectiveness of these measures in mediastinal surgery.
